Mumbai Indians registered a comprehensive win over the Kolkata Knight Riders to ensure a top of the table finish after the league stages. They will now take on MS Dhoni’s Chennai Super Kings in Qualifier 1.

Sunrisers Hyderabad benefitted from KKR’s exclusion as they made it to the playoffs with only 12 points and will now take on the Delhi Capitals in Eliminator 1.
Royal Challengers Bangalore, which finished last on the points table, managed to get 11 points which is the most amassed by the bottom-ranked team in an IPL season.

Both Mumbai Indians and Super Kings will now be eyeing their fourth IPL title while Delhi Capitals have managed to qualify for the playoffs for the first time since 2012. Also, SRH will now aim to clinch their second IPL title after the booked a playoff spot for the fourth consecutive season.
Here is the full schedule for IPL 2019 playoffs:

May 8: Eliminator - Delhi Capitals vs Sunrisers Hyderabad - ACA-VDCA Stadium, Visakhapatnam - 19:30 IST
May 10: Qualifier 2 - Loser of Qualifier 1 vs Winner of Eliminator - ACA-VDCA Stadium, Visakhapatnam - 19:30 IST
The final will be played on May 12 at the Rajiv Gandhi International Cricket Stadium in Hyderabad.
